On Wed, Aug 15, 2007 at 09:22:45PM -0400, Jerry Geis wrote:
> I am trying to update a machine with a TE210P card setup as PRI. Running
> Centos 4.4.
What is the output of:
uname -r
>
> I stop asterisk, I do service zaptel stop. I look at lsmod and all
> zaptel modules are unloaded.
> I compile zaptel 1.2.19, I install zaptel.
> when I do the service zaptel start, the machine locks up.
>
> I reboot the machine and it locks up when loading zaptel.
When exactly?
If you manually run:
modprobe zaptel
# is that the right driver?
insmod wct4xxp
# you may need to wait for a while here. udevd takes its time on centos4
# to populate /dev/zap
ztcfg
where exactly will it "lock up"?
Does it print anything to the console?
